A home owned by a professional footballer and an old fire station are among the hot, hot, hot properties which should be going, going, gone at the next CPBigwood auction.

The identity of the footballer has not been revealed. However, they appear to have liked a house with plenty of space and a country feel to it.

Hazeldene, which is in Redhill Road, Kings Norton, is a detached three-storey house with three/four reception rooms, large country kitchen and five bedrooms.

It also has a self-contained one-bedroom annexe and there is planning permission for a workshop to be converted into another one-bedroom annexe.

It comes with extensive gardens and there are 14 acres of land adjoining it, some of which could be made available (subject to further negotiation).

The guide price for Hazeldene has been set at £695,000, which is considered low for what is on offer, and auctioneers CPBigwood say it has been getting a lot of interest ahead of the sale.

Another unique lot among the 133 up for bids at the event on April 30, is the former fire station on Barrett Street, Cape Hill.

It has been sold before, i n the firm’s December 2013 auction, when it went for, £300,000. It is now being re-offered with a guide of £250,000-£280,000.

Situated within a newly developed estate, it has the potential for various alternative uses, subject to planning permission.

The most expensive item coming up for auction through CPBigwood is scheduled for July. However, there is an opportunity to buy beforehand.

With a guide price in excess of £2.5 million, it is an investment opportunity in Bilston.

Old School Court in Broad Lanes, comprises 45 one and two-bedroom apartments with an income of more than £253,000.

Bidders after just a single bargain property will be looking at lots such as a detached property in Roden Avenue, one of the best roads in Kidderminster.

Situated on a good sized plot with the potential to extend, the house has been in the same family for many years. There is an attractive guide of £225,000-£250,000.

Four Oaks is another highly desirable address. A detached house for sale there in Vernon Close (being offered jointly with Harveys) may need considerable work doing to it, but that hasn’t put off potential bidders. With a guide of £175,000-£195,000, interest in it has been “significant”.

The auction is being held on April 30, at the Holte Suite, Aston Villa, starting at 11am.
